Output 42797257c7df3b9fd5e56557d95d58cd3dbbc0b5138c2a13a44e81c59d245089:3

value
680000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42b4688cc2c2582c6508a28ebdca1b169b22293f OP_EQUALVERIFY OP_CHECKSIG
address
175hif3vpVCBUuZ7Z4CnF6WpAXd5VnYLWw
transaction
42797257c7df3b9fd5e56557d95d58cd3dbbc0b5138c2a13a44e81c59d245089
spent
true